Key Responsibilities
Personal Care: Assisting with morning routines, including dignified showering, dressing, grooming, and hygiene support.
Domestic Assistance: Helping with light housekeeping, including tidying, laundry, vacuuming, mopping, and basic meal preparation.
Transportation & Errands: Safely driving the client to medical appointments, local shopping centres, or running everyday errands.
Social Support & Companionship: Providing engaging companionship and accompanying the client on outings (e.g., local cafes, parks, or walks along the Pumicestone Passage) to enhance their quality of life.
Requirements & Qualifications
Certificate III in Individual Support, Ageing Support, Disability, or equivalent (highly regarded).
Current NDIS Worker Screening Check
National Police Check.
Current First Aid & CPR Certificates.
Valid Australian Driver’s Licence and a reliable, clean, and comprehensively insured vehicle (essential for community transport and outings).
A warm, patient, and professional approach to home care work.
Valid working rights in Australia.
